Ann and Bob are working together to build a product. Each of them decides, independently and privately, whether to work hard or to shirk. The eventual product they generate is high quality with probability 1 if both work hard, and is of low quality if both shirk. If exactly one player works hard, then the product is high quality with probability 3 4 . A high quality product is sold in the market at a price of |200, and the gains are split equally between Ann and Bob. A low quality product is worthless and they cannot get any money for it. Working hard costs |40 to the player working hard
